The Navajo Nation is one of the largest Native American tribes. Today, their lands make up over 27,000 square miles of the American Southwest where many Navajo people continue to practice their ancestral customs. In this title, readers will find information about their traditional life, history, how people live today, and more. Range maps show where their original lands were located as well as where the Navajo Nation is located today. Other features highlight an important element of their culture, their government, and more.
